Output 357d2003b69614262ae5c822c6d90be622d2f36454bc55d2428aef13caf0e145:5

value
491935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e99cdbd0754d6221157fcb5aaa538f5c387814 OP_EQUAL
address
39o9F8228EPu1fQkWNuAWv2giZeGwdsevL
transaction
357d2003b69614262ae5c822c6d90be622d2f36454bc55d2428aef13caf0e145
spent
true